When the Micro SD card is full, or the battery runs out, the recording
will stop automatically, and the recorded video will be saved before the
DV turns off.
Photo
To take a photo, please check whether the DV is under Camera mode.
If the icon
is not displayed on the screen, press the button repeatedly
until it appears.
Press and release the button, a beep will be heard and the red indicator
willash, meaning a photo is taken. (If you take photos more than 999 copies,
the LCD screen display only 999)
Enable/disable Wi-Fi
The Wi-Fi is disabled by default. Press the Wi-Fi button on the side of the
DV to enable it. When starting connecting to Wi-Fi network, the indicator will
ash, and when a Wi-Fi network is connected, the indicator will remain on, and
the Wi-Fi icon will display on LCD screen.( In order to save power, Wi-Fi will be
automatically disabled if no terminal is connected after 30 seconds).
